Chapter XXIII and part of Chapter XXIV of 'Tween desks in the 'seventies / by Sam Noble
Description of shipboard singing etc, including the words of various songs.
Contains texts (full and partial) of various songs sung on board. Three crows -- Two brothers -- One cold morning in December (fragment) -- Ten thousand miles away (fragment) -- Farmer's boy (fragment) -- We met, 'twas in a crowd (fragment) -- Sairey Ann (fragment) -- Ratciff Highway (fragment) -- Jack Oakham -- The hills of Chile (fragment) -- Around Cape Horn -- We'll soon sight the Isle of Wight (fragment) -- Four jolly smiths (fragment) -- Willie brewed a peck of malt (fragment) -- Dark-eyed sailor (fragment) -- Lowlands low (fragment) -- My love William -- Windy weather
